What is the Physical Activity Readiness Questionnaire (PAR-Q)?
The Physical Activity Readiness Questionnaire (PAR-Q) is a vital health screening tool designed for individuals aged 15-69. Its primary purpose is to assess a person's readiness to engage in physical activities safely. By identifying potential health concerns, the PAR-Q helps individuals prioritize their well-being while starting new exercise programs. The significance of the questionnaire lies in its ability to enhance safety and reduce the risk of injuries during physical activity.
The form serves as an essential health screening form, ensuring that users can make informed decisions regarding their fitness journeys. To maximize safety, it is essential that it is completed accurately.

Eligibility Criteria for the Physical Activity Readiness Questionnaire
This form is specifically intended for individuals aged 15 to 69. Those under 18 must obtain parental consent to ensure compliance with legal requirements. It is essential to note that certain medical conditions may necessitate consultation with a physician before starting any physical fitness program.
Adhering to these eligibility criteria prevents potential health risks, reinforcing the importance of the medical consent form and doctor consultation form in the process.

Who should fill out the Physical Activity Readiness Questionnaire?
The form is designed for individuals aged 15-69 who plan to start a new physical activity program. Additionally, parents or guardians of minors must complete it on their behalf.
What if I answer 'yes' to one of the questions?
If you answer 'yes' to any question on the PAR-Q, it indicates the need to consult a healthcare professional before engaging in physical activities.
